Kev Matheson and Colin Riddle have indicated they are stepping down from running Gala Fairydean Rovers Amateurs at the end of this season due to business and family commitments.
The pair have done a tremendous job steadying the ship this season in the Border Amateur A Division after all the upheaval in the summer when many of the playing squad moved up to the Lowland League team.
That leaves a vacancy for a new manager to come in and challenge for honours as well as providing a conveyor belt of players for the first team.
